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Форум: "Corba";
Текущий архив: 2007.07.08;
Скачать: [xml.tar.bz2];

Вниз

Диаграммы в Excel   Найти похожие ветки 

 
Nevis   (2005-06-07 15:05) [0]

Доброго времени суток. Подскажите, как передать в Excel при построении диаграммы диапазон значений, состоящий и нескольких диапазонов.
Как в макросе приведённом ниже.

   Charts.Add
   ActiveChart.ChartType = xlColumnClustered
   ActiveChart.SetSourceData Source:=Sheets("Лист1").Range( _
       "A2:B2,A6:B6,A14:B14,A22:B22"), PlotBy:=xlColumns
   ActiveChart.Location Where:=xlLocationAsNewSheet
   With ActiveChart
       .HasTitle = False
       .Axes(xlCategory, xlPrimary).HasTitle = False
       .Axes(xlValue, xlPrimary).HasTitle = False
   End With

При попытке определить область Range аналогично макросу
Sheet.Range["A2:B2,A6:B6,A14:B14,A22:B22"] вылетает ошибка.


 
yk ©   (2005-11-09 13:20) [1]

Удалено модератором


 
yk ©   (2005-11-09 13:21) [2]

вылетает ошибка Method "range" not suppoted by auotomation object

потомучто диаграмма у тебя создается на новом листе, а range скорее всего делаешь на  ActiveSheet или Sheets[1] -  а это страница с созданной диаграммой


 
ищущий ответ   (2005-12-13 14:51) [3]

Посмотри здесь: http://www.kornjakov.ru/stat.htm#s6. Может поможет



Страницы: 1 вся ветка

Форум: "Corba";
Текущий архив: 2007.07.08;
Скачать: [xml.tar.bz2];

Наверх





Память: 0.45 MB
Время: 0.041 c
15-1181221627
Vendict
2007-06-07 17:07
2007.07.08
Градиент через div


9-1156069429
VolanD666
2006-08-20 14:23
2007.07.08
Статичные тени...


2-1181993469
kotbazilio
2007-06-16 15:31
2007.07.08
Японские символы


2-1181923176
denissoft
2007-06-15 19:59
2007.07.08
Вопрос по базам Microsoft Access 2003


15-1181030250
_uw_
2007-06-05 11:57
2007.07.08
Я сделал открытие!





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ский